Output 8d9eed955ab651ea6cd593171e0c78f610433abf385f2994854021f1c8b9af66:1

value
203442989
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a4b70d730f4f74653a900c7838b5602636fede77 OP_EQUAL
address
3Ghx2iYrVG6BfyF9G9SUkggpjUgjkJdrue
transaction
8d9eed955ab651ea6cd593171e0c78f610433abf385f2994854021f1c8b9af66
confirmations
525869
spent
true